- Synopsis
- This book provides a highly accessible approach to discrete surface theory, within the unifying frameworks of Moebius and Lie sphere geometries, from the perspective of transformation theory of surfaces rooted in integrable systems. It elucidates how the transformation theory for smooth surfaces can be used as a springboard for understanding the discretization process of certain types of surfaces, and it is aimed at high-level undergraduate students, graduate students and professional mathematicians alike. The reader will benefit from the detailed exploration of the transformation theory of surfaces, including Christoffel, Calapso and Darboux transformations of particular classes of surfaces, as well as becoming more familiar with integrable systems via zero curvature representation, including flat connections and conserved quantities, in both smooth and discrete settings.
